Bridges to Community is our parish outreach group that meets monthly to organize projects to help those in need in our surrounding communities. Bridges volunteers conduct donation drives to collect and deliver donations from parishioners to benefit local organizations serving the poor and vulnerable, including th Community Service Agency (CSA), St. Vincent de Paul in East Palo Alto (SVDP), Visiting Nurses Association of Santa Clara County, Day Worker Center, and Catholic Charities.

In addition they host a Blood Drive twice a year and Handicapables, (a Catholic Charities program for adults with a disability who come together for Mass, lunch and a social event) each Fall. They also manage three continuous collections –
Unused greeting cards for inmates in county jails to use
Travel size toiletries
Non-perishable food
